What Is USDT and Why Sell It?
USDT, or Tether, is a stablecoin pegged 1:1 to the U.S. dollar, making it a popular choice for traders seeking stability amid crypto market volatility. Users often sell USDT to:
- Convert digital holdings into fiat currency
- Lock in profits from other cryptocurrencies
- Transfer value across platforms with minimal slippage
- Prepare for off-ramping to bank accounts
Understanding how to sell USDT on reputable exchanges ensures faster transactions, lower fees, and enhanced security.

Key Factors When Choosing a Platform to Sell USDT
Before diving into specific exchanges, consider these core criteria:
- Liquidity: High trading volume ensures quick execution at desired prices.
- Security Measures: Look for platforms with cold storage, two-factor authentication (2FA), and insurance funds.
- Supported Withdrawal Methods: Bank transfers, P2P options, and third-party payment integrations improve accessibility.
- User Interface: A clean, intuitive design helps both new and experienced traders navigate confidently.
- Fee Structure: Competitive trading and withdrawal fees can significantly impact net returns.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: Can I sell USDT for cash directly on these platforms?
A: Yes, most top exchanges like Binance, OKX, and Gate.io offer P2P marketplaces where you can sell USDT directly for local currency via bank transfer or e-wallets.
Q: Are there fees when selling USDT?
A: Trading fees vary by platform but are typically low (0.1% or less). P2P transactions often have zero fees, though payment processors may charge separately.
Q: How long does it take to sell USDT?
A: Spot trades execute instantly. P2P sales depend on buyer response time, usually completed within minutes. Withdrawals to banks may take 1–5 business days.
Q: Is it safe to sell USDT online?
A: Yes, if you use reputable exchanges with strong security measures such as 2FA, KYC verification, and cold storage protection.
Q: Do I need to verify my identity to sell USDT?
A: Most regulated platforms require KYC verification to comply with anti-money laundering (AML) laws, especially for larger transactions.
Q: Which platform has the best liquidity for selling USDT?
A: Binance and OKX lead in liquidity due to their massive user base and high trading volumes across all major USDT pairs.
Final Tips for Selling USDT Successfully
To maximize efficiency and minimize risks:
- Always enable two-factor authentication (2FA)
- Start with small test withdrawals
- Monitor market spreads during high volatility
- Use limit orders instead of market orders when precision matters
- Keep track of tax implications based on your region
